The Aladdin City Sales Co. was finally dissolved by proclamation in November 1936. [12] A couple of the Aladdin homes survived over the years, but without the community and the commercial buildings, which remained on the drawing board. [2] The last of these homes reportedly suffered severe damage in Hurricane Andrew in 1992. [1]

Anecdotal stories claim that in 1858 Samuel Brannan paid $1,500 for lumber salvaged from a ship that foundered on the rocky shore's basalt cliffs near Seal Rocks [5] and built the first Cliff House. While Brannan may have constructed a building there, no historical evidence of this building exists and its role in the origin of the Cliff House ...
